Output 704e3203b0aa5bdd4ad3fc1c27f0563e666a020e24b82106cfd61ba6a8a7bacf:30

value
2201809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c58178533bcd514887dc2f59aa60d951018b484 OP_EQUAL
address
38egorUCteNaHcsqt4HX8vEXhEKRbQey4T
transaction
704e3203b0aa5bdd4ad3fc1c27f0563e666a020e24b82106cfd61ba6a8a7bacf
confirmations
329501
spent
true